Introduction

Meghan Dawson is a dedicated voice teacher and professional singer with years of experience both performing and teaching vocal technique in several different styles, namely opera, broadway, pop, and rock. She is a strong believer in the potential of every voice to grow and improve with healthy technique. As a professional mezzo-soprano, Meghan has appeared in leading roles on the international operatic stage, won the Maria Callas award for lyric singers, and recorded a studio album with Sony Music in Brazil. Her students have sung professionally in various musical theater productions in Brazil, among them Miss Saigon, Hello Dolly, Cinderella, Jesus Christ Superstar, and The Bird Cage. She has also helped students prepare for both college and professional auditions, and has coached several students in the recording studio. Her students have been accepted into such prestigious programs as the Curtis Conservatory Summer Music Festival and the Manhattan School of Music. A few have also been finalists on television singing competitions including The Voice Kids Brasil. She has experience working with students of all ages and backgrounds, from age 5 to age 65, with a passion for teaching both beginners and experienced singers who are driven by a true love of music and are striving to reach new heights.

What is your typical process for working with a new customer?

unfold fold
When I meet with a new student for their first lesson, my process involves finding out what the student's goals and objectives are, as well as asking questions about what the student enjoys. Healthy technique can be applied to any style of singing. My students have the best results when they sing what they love! I also present the basics of healthy vocal technique, which involves breath support, vocal exercises, and understanding how the voice works.

What education and/or training do you have that relates to your work?

unfold fold
I have a Bachelor's degree in Vocal Performance from the University of Wyoming, where I graduated with Honors for my research in vocal pedagogy. As a professional singer, I lived abroad in Brazil for several years, during which time I worked with classical music professionals from Brazil, Italy, France, and the U.S. in both academic and professional settings, where I built real-world experience which I find invaluable for teaching my own private students. I also specialize in contemporary belting technique for musical theater, pop, rock, and jazz students who wish to follow this path. As a crossover singer myself, I understand the crucial differences between classical and pop singing and apply this accordingly to my students based on their singing goals. Many of my students also learn to cross over into various styles as well.

What advice would you give a customer looking to hire a provider in your area of work?

unfold fold
My advice to customers looking for voice lessons is this: technique is SO important! Everyone who wants lessons probably already enjoys singing, and anyone can play you a few notes and "warm up" the voice, but if you want to maintain a healthy sound for years to come, then technique matters! No one would conceive of a ballerina performing advanced maneuvers without the proper training, and it is the same with singing.

What questions should customers think through before talking to professionals about their project?

unfold fold
Anyone who wants voice lessons should think about their goals: what parts of singing are difficult for them, and where do they see themselves in 6 months, 1 year, 3 years? If there are professional singers whom they admire, this can also be helpful for creating an idea of what styles of singing they enjoy and would like to pursue.
